The BCM56520B0IFSBLG is a high-performance integrated circuit chip developed by Broadcom. It is specifically designed for use in networking and communication applications. Here are some advantages and application scenarios of this chip:Advantages: 1. High Performance: The BCM56520B0IFSBLG chip offers high-speed data processing capabilities, making it suitable for demanding networking applications. 2. Scalability: It supports a large number of ports, allowing for the creation of complex network architectures. 3. Power Efficiency: The chip is designed to be power-efficient, reducing energy consumption and operating costs. 4. Advanced Features: It supports various advanced networking features such as Quality of Service (QoS), VLAN tagging, and multicast support. 5. Robust Security: The chip includes security features like Access Control Lists (ACLs) and encryption, ensuring secure data transmission.Application Scenarios: 1. Data Centers: The BCM56520B0IFSBLG chip can be used in data centers to build high-performance and scalable network switches. Its advanced features and high-speed processing capabilities make it suitable for handling large volumes of data traffic. 2. Enterprise Networks: It can be used in enterprise networks to create high-speed and secure LAN environments. The chip's power efficiency and scalability make it ideal for connecting a large number of devices in an organization. 3. Service Provider Networks: The chip can be used in service provider networks to build carrier-grade switches and routers. Its advanced features and high-performance capabilities enable the delivery of reliable and high-speed network services to customers. 4. Campus Networks: The chip can be used in campus networks to create scalable and secure network infrastructures. Its support for advanced features like VLAN tagging and QoS ensures efficient network management and optimized data transmission. 5. Internet Service Providers (ISPs): The chip can be used by ISPs to build high-speed and reliable network infrastructures. Its scalability and advanced features enable ISPs to offer high-quality internet services to their customers.Overall, the BCM56520B0IFSBLG integrated circuit chip offers high performance, scalability, and advanced features, making it suitable for a wide range of networking and communication applications.
